Backed by Georgetown's School of Foreign Service and now in its umpteenth edition since 1967, this is a genuinely useful directory for students eyeing global-affairs careers, with real practitioner voices mixed into the listings. It's reference material though, not a book to fall in love with, and its usefulness fades fast as editions age.
